Verlander.
https://www.thescore.com/mlb/news/2228219
Quote:
His new deal with Houston is for one year at $25 million, and includes a player option for 2023, a source told Mark Berman of Fox 26 Houston.
Verlander, who rejected the Astros' qualifying offer earlier Wednesday, missed the entire 2021 season recovering from Tommy John surgery.
